摘要
Structural relaxation during sub-T(g) annealing was monitored by DSC for three chalcohalide glasses with low glass transition temperatures: Te3I3Se4 (T(g) = 49-degrees-C), Te3Se5Br2 (T(g) = 71-degrees-C) and As4Se3Te2I (T(g) = 118-degrees-C). On annealing at room temperature, the glass with the lowest T(g) relaxed to equilibrium within a few days, the glass with the intermediate T(g) showed substantial relaxation but did not fully equilibrate over a period of months, and the glass with the highest T(g) showed no relaxation in a two month period.
